Earth Crisis stream new song, "De-Desensitize"

Syracuse, NY's Earth Crisis have released “De-Desensitize,” the lead single to their eighth full-length album. Salvation of Innocents will be released on March 4, 2014 via Candlelight Records. Neon Trees to perform on The Tonight Show tonight

Neon Trees will be performing on The Tonight Show With Jay Leno tonight. The band will be playing “Sleeping With A Friend,” the first single from their upcoming album, Pop Psychology, which will be released on April 22 via Island Def Jam. Watch Young The Giant perform "It's About Time" and "Crystallized" on 'Kimmel'

Contributing to an especially exciting week of televised performances, Young The Giant stopped by Jimmy Kimmel Live! last night to perform the first two singles from their brand new album, “It's About Time” and “Crystallized.” The band's sophomore effort, Mind Over Matter, dropped yesterday, Jan. 21, via Fueled By Ramen. Nothing release new song, “Bent Nail”

Philadelphia’s Nothing are set to release their debut full-length album, Guilty Of Everything, on March 4 via Relapse Records. Watch Wild Cub perform "Thunder Clatter" on 'Fallon' for their television debut

Wild Cub made their television debut last night on Late Night With Jimmy Fallon with a performance of “Thunder Clatter,” the breakout single from the group's debut album, Youth.
